At K9MA, we believe every dog is unique, there is no single “right” way to train and no one-size-fits-all solution. That’s why every program we offer is customized not only to fit your lifestyle but also to prioritize your dog’s mental, physical, and emotional well-being.
Our approach goes beyond simply “training your dog.” We focus on strengthening the way you relate to your dog in everyday life, through mindset, communication, and structured obedience. The goal is always deeper connection, greater clarity, and a stronger bond.
We train on a spectrum, grounded first in positive reinforcement. All foundational skills begin here. Once your dog has a solid base, we expand into the full four-quadrant operant conditioning system. Tools are introduced thoughtfully and only ever as a means of enhancing clear communication, never through fear, pain, or intimidation.
It is my responsibility as your trainer to help you find what works best for both you and your dog. With professional training, hands-on education, and years of experience, I’ll guide you in the safe, humane, and effective use of tools, including prong and e-collars, when appropriate. The result is not just better obedience, but a balanced, confident partnership with your dog.
Meet Ashlin – Founder & Trainer
Hi, I’m Ashlin, the heart behind K9 Mindset Academy. My passion (some might say obsession) for dogs started young. From the time I can remember, I immersed myself in all things canine.
After high school, I followed my love of animals into a career as a Veterinary Technician. When life pulled me into Critical Care Nursing, I gained valuable skills, but I always felt something was missing.
Everything changed in 2019 when I brought home Knox, my German Shepherd. She was reactive, and through working with her, I discovered my true calling. Knox sparked my fascination with canine behavior and taught me firsthand the power of mindset and relationship in training. That experience solidified my purpose: helping owners and dogs thrive together.

Training & Sports with Knox
Beyond professional education, I actively participate in canine sports with my German Shepherd, Knox. Training her has been one of my greatest teachers and joys. Together we’ve explored multiple outlets that challenge her mind, body, and instincts:
-
Disc Dog: Achieved Certified Disc Dog Title, showcasing precision, athleticism, and teamwork.
-
Scent Detection: Earned a Started Title with Special Award, highlighting Knox’s focus and drive in harnessing her natural abilities.
-
Trick Training: Attained Expert Trick Dog Certification, demonstrating creativity, problem-solving, and the bond we’ve built through play.
These experiences allow me to bring real-world, hands-on knowledge into my client training. Competing and titling with Knox has deepened my understanding of motivation, drive, and the importance of meeting a dog’s individual needs, not just in obedience, but in expression, enrichment, and partnership.
